Crawlspace Structural Repair in Tampa, FL

Crawlspace structural repair services focus on assessing and restoring the foundation and support systems beneath a home. This work often involves fixing sagging or uneven floors, repairing or replacing damaged beams, joists, and supports, and addressing issues caused by moisture, wood rot, or pest damage. Property owners typically request these services when they notice signs of foundation shifting, unusual floor creaking, or visible sagging in the crawlspace area, aiming to prevent further structural problems and maintain the safety of the home.

Before requesting crawlspace structural repair, homeowners usually want to understand the extent of damage, the types of repairs needed, and how the work may impact the home’s stability. It’s common to inquire about the causes of structural issues, such as soil settling or moisture intrusion, and to seek guidance on how repairs can improve the long-term durability of the foundation. Clear, detailed information about the scope of work helps property owners make informed decisions about maintaining a safe and stable home environment.

Common Crawlspace Structural Repair Jobs

Foundation stabilization - strengthens the crawlspace to prevent shifting and settling.

Pier and beam repair - replaces or reinforces existing supports for improved stability.

Floor joist repair - addresses sagging or damaged joists to restore level flooring.

Vapor barrier installation - helps control moisture and prevent mold growth beneath the home.

Post and beam replacement - replaces rotted or compromised supports to maintain structural integrity.

Crawlspace leveling - corrects uneven floors caused by shifting or settling of the foundation.

Crawlspace Structural Repair Questions

What signs indicate a crawlspace needs structural repair? Indicators include sagging or uneven floors, visible foundation cracks, and musty odors coming from the crawlspace area.

What types of issues are addressed with crawlspace structural repair? Common problems include foundation settling, support beam damage, and damaged or rotting piers that compromise stability.

How does crawlspace repair improve property safety and stability? Repairing structural elements helps prevent further damage, reduces the risk of collapse, and maintains the integrity of the building’s foundation.

What should property owners know about the repair process? The process typically involves assessing the existing structure, installing new supports or piers, and ensuring the foundation is level and secure.
